Description

Moplen HP548N is a nucleated polypropylene homopolymer with an MFR of 11 g/10 min and a tensile modulus of 1800 MPa, featuring antistatic additivation for injection moulding of caps, closures, containers, and housewares. Moplen HP548N combines its high stiffness with a Charpy notched impact of 4 kJ/m2 and a ball indentation hardness of 71 MPa, delivering enhanced productivity through faster crystallisation and shorter cycle times compared to non-nucleated grades. The built-in antistatic package in Moplen HP548N eases demoulding and prevents dust accumulation on finished parts in consumer products and rigid packaging applications.

Processing Techniques

Injection moulding is the primary process for Moplen HP548N, where its nucleated formulation accelerates crystallisation and allows cycle time reductions that boost production throughput. Moplen HP548N runs efficiently at melt temperatures of 210-250 degC, and its antistatic additives reduce ejection force requirements and eliminate the need for external antistatic sprays during moulding. The high tensile modulus of 1800 MPa enables Moplen HP548N to support thin-wall designs in closures and containers without sacrificing structural integrity.
